A 60 GHz front end demonstrator with Quality of Service capabilities is presented. It consists of transmitter and receiver front ends with planar beamforming antennas. The antennas can select between four different beams using a Rotman lens, enabling different scenario configurations. The transmitter and receiver are built using commercial GaAs MMIC components and a commercial substrate. The demonstrator is capable of non-line-of-sight communication in a scenario using a single reflection on a plane, making possible the link even if a body is blocking the direct signal path. This is done by selecting a particular antenna beam at the transmitter and receiver. The demonstrator can be used in channel investigations for 60 GHz applications such as wHDMI.
